Concrete leveling services involve adjusting and restoring uneven or sunken concrete surfaces to improve their stability and appearance. This process typically includes injecting a specialized slurry beneath the affected slab to lift it back to its original position. The goal is to create a smooth, level surface that enhances safety and functionality, often restoring driveways, sidewalks, patios, and garage floors to their proper condition. Professional contractors use specific tools and techniques to ensure the concrete is evenly raised, minimizing disruption and maintaining the integrity of the surface.
This service helps address common problems associated with uneven concrete, such as tripping hazards, water pooling, and structural instability. Over time, soil erosion, freeze-thaw cycles, and ground shifting can cause concrete slabs to settle or crack. These issues not only affect the safety of pedestrians and vehicles but can also lead to further damage if left unaddressed. Concrete leveling provides a cost-effective alternative to replacement by restoring the existing slab’s position, preventing further deterioration and reducing the need for more extensive repairs.

Cost Range - Concrete leveling services typically cost between $500 and $2,500, depending on the size and extent of the area to be leveled. For example, small residential slabs may be closer to $500, while larger driveways can approach $2,500 or more.
Factors Influencing Price - The total cost can vary based on soil conditions, accessibility, and the severity of the unevenness. More complex projects or difficult-to-reach areas may increase the overall expense.
Average Cost per Square Foot - Many providers charge between $3 and $7 per square foot for concrete leveling. This range provides a general idea but can fluctuate based on specific project requirements.

What is concrete leveling? Concrete leveling is a process that raises and stabilizes sunken or uneven concrete surfaces to improve safety and appearance.
How long does concrete leveling typically take? The duration varies depending on the size and condition of the area, but many projects can be completed within a few hours.
Is concrete leveling suitable for all types of concrete surfaces? It is generally suitable for driveways, sidewalks, patios, and other flat concrete surfaces that have settled or cracked.
What are common signs that concrete needs leveling? Visible cracks, uneven surfaces, and water pooling are common indicators that a concrete surface may require leveling.
